Hey all! Megan with the design team here! This fun fold card features Buzzy Bee Meadow 4×6 Stamp Set and Black & White Birthday 6×6 Pattern Paper Pack. Fun fact, if you put your sentiment in the right spot, you will be able to fold this card flat to fit in an A2 envelope.

To create this card, I followed my cut and score list.

Main Card Base and Folding layerDark Purple cardstock 4 1/4″ x 11″ score panel on long side 5 1/2″, 6 3/4″, 8 3/4″ & 10″ Front Panel – Teal cardstock 5 5/8″ x 2 3/4″ Score panel on long side 3/8″ & 1 5/8″

The following layers can be adjusted by 1/8″ or 1/4″ measurements, based on your preference for

Card Back Panel layersglitter paper 4″ x 3 1/4″ and I added a mat layer of the gray ballon paper 1/8″ less than the glitter paper

Teal Panel Card layer – Striped Paper 4 3/4″ x 2 1/2″ (then turn paper to Short Side and cut 1″ strip) There will now be a Top piece (1″ x 2 1/2″) and a Bottom (3 3/4″ x 2 1/2″) piece

*NOTE make sure to cut in the direction you want your final pattern paper to lay.

Dark Purple lower card base layers: Polkadot Paper: 4″ x 2 3/4″ (turn paper to Long Side cut 1″ strip) There will now be a Top piece (4″ x 1″) and a Bottom (4″ x 1 3/4″) piece

*NOTE make sure to cut in the direction you want your final pattern to lay

It took a minute to figure out what stamp set I wanted to use, and I am so glad I used Buzzy Bee Meadow and her bee friends. They are too cute! All the images are colored with Copic Markers.

I used two different stamp sets for the sentiment on this card; the Happy Birthday is from Gnomie Cuppie Cakes and Friend is from Memorable Moments Sentiments 4×6 Stamp Set. I used by Scan N Cut to create a mat layer for the friend Sentiment. I did this by first cutting out the sentiment with the Scan N Cut, then editing the image to give it an .08 border adding a piece of the dark purple cardstock to my mat and setting it to cut. The Happy Birthday has a standard mat. I do want to mention, if you want your card to fit in an A2 standard envelope, do not put your sentiment where I put the Happy Birthday, be sure to place it on within the base layer area. If you don’t the card will end up bigger than an A2 envelope like mine did.
